Routine Medical Checkups: Prevention is Key

Ever heard the saying, “An ounce of prevention is worth a pound of cure”? Well, that rings especially true when it comes to health. Routine checkups aren’t just a box to tick off; they’re essential for early detection of potential health issues. Regular doctor visits can help you stay on top of your health, catch any red flags before they turn into something serious, and, quite frankly, help you save on unexpected medical expenses down the road.

Imagine going in for your annual physical and discovering that your cholesterol is a bit high. Thanks to early intervention, you can adjust your diet, exercise more, or take medication if needed—all while it's manageable. Preventive care is just a smart move! Emergency Services: Help When You Need It Most

Now, let’s switch gears to emergency services. Whether it’s a sudden illness, a minor accident, or something more serious, having access to emergency care is a must. Without it, you could find yourself in some precarious situations. You might not think you need it—until you do. A health insurance policy typically covers emergency room visits and urgent care, which can be a lifesaver.

Picture this: You’re enjoying a serene weekend hike when suddenly you twist your ankle. Not only does it hurt like the devil, but you also have no idea if it’s a sprain or something worse. That’s when emergency services can come into play. They’ll ensure you get the care you need, quickly and efficiently.

But here’s the thing—emergency services aren't just about treating injuries. They encompass a broad range of urgent medical needs, like severe allergic reactions, chest pains, or other critical situations. What’s Not Covered: Clarifying Misconceptions

Now that we’ve established what you can expect, let’s clarify what health insurance typically doesn’t cover. Some common misconceptions float around, and it can be helpful to clear these up. For example, a health insurance policy is not going to cover life insurance or property insurance. They’re entirely different beasts, each serving its unique purpose.

Also, while travel insurance can be incredibly useful for certain trips, it usually isn’t part of your standard health coverage. Just envision yourself exploring an exotic destination and suddenly needing medical assistance—travel insurance could kick in here, but your health plan likely won’t.
